News
‘CS50 Changed My Life’: 25 Years After Shuttleboy, David J. Malan ’99 Reflects on Path to Teaching Computer Science professor David J. Malan '99 teaches CS50 in Sanders Theatre.
1. CS50: Introduction to Computer Science: David J. Malan teaches this entry-level 11-week course. Topics include abstraction, algorithms, data structures, encapsulation, resource management ...
Find out how to learn Python for free using widely available online resources, and discover how learning Python can benefit you and your career.
CS50, which requires no prior programming experience, covers topics including abstraction, algorithms and data structures as well as programming languages such as C, Python and SQL. The course serves ...
“This. Is. CS50,” David J. Malan ’99 announced as he began the first lecture of Harvard’s flagship computer science course CS50: An Introduction to Computer Science.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results